Renewable energy in Vietnam

Vietnam utilizes four main sources of renewable energy: hydroelectricity, wind power, solar power and biomass. [1] At the end of 2018, hydropower was the largest source of renewable energy, contributing about 40% to the total national electricity capacity. [2]

Renewables in Vietnam: Current Opportunities and Future Outlook

The PDP VII plan aims to increase the share of renewable energy to around seven percent by 2020 and above 10 percent by 2030 and reduce the use of imported coal-fired electricity to ensure energy security, climate change mitigation, environmental protection, and sustainable socio-economic development.

PDP8

Under PDP 8 the goal is to have renewable energy comprising 50% of Vietnam''s energy mix by 2050, while at the same time phasing out all coal-fired plants. Renewable energy sources for electricity generation are intended to make up 30.9% - 39.2% by 2030, aiming to reach 47%, as per Vietnam''s commitment in the Just Energy Transition
